National Letter of Intent week: Five Conestoga boys headed to D1 colleges

November 16, 2012 by Chris Goldberg

Phillylacrosse.com, Posted 11/16/12

Five seniors for three-time defending state champion Conestoga signed their National Letters of Intent on Thursday.

Zack Schleicher (Monmouth, attackman), Carson Scott (Delaware, defenseman), and Robbie Zonino (Michigan, goalie) signed letters while Tim Langerhans (Army, LSM/defenseman) and Nick Prestipino (Army, defenseman/LSM) also was honored. Players committing to military colleges do not sign letters.

Left to Right: Zack Schleicher (Monmouth), Nick Prestipino (Army), Tim Langerhans (Army), Carson Scott (Delaware), Robbie Zonino (Michigan). Top left: Athletic Director Patrick Boyle and (right) head coach Brian Samson.

Athletic Director Patrick Boyle and head coach Brian Samson joined the players in the signing ceremony.

The players are part of a Conestoga team that has gone 96-8 in the past four years, reaching the state finals each time. The Pioneers won their fourth straight District 1 crown last year (no other team has won the title) and third Central League crown in four seasons.
